WebDec 26, 2024 · However, if a taxpayer fails to file an ITR within the prescribed time limit, then section 139(4) of the Income Tax Act enables a taxpayer to file a belated return. For example, Shreya forgot to file ITR-1 for FY 2024-22 (AY 2024-23) on or before 31st July 2024. Here she can still file ITR by 31st December 2024.
